Package org.glassfish.grizzly.http.server.io

Interface Summary
BinaryNIOInputSource Adds the ability for binary based NIOInputSources to obtain the incoming Buffer directly without having to use intermediate objects to copy the data to.
BinaryNIOOutputSink Adds the ability for binary based NIOOutputSinks to write a Buffer instead of having to convert to those types supported by OutputStream.
NIOInputSource This interface defines methods to allow an InputStream or Reader to notify the developer when and how much data is ready to be read without blocking.
NIOOutputSink This interface defines methods to allow an OutputStream or Writer to allow the developer to check with the runtime whether or not it's possible to write a certain amount of data, or if it's not possible, to be notified when it is.
OutputBuffer.LifeCycleListener  
ReadHandler Deprecated. please use ReadHandler
WriteHandler Deprecated. please use WriteHandler
 

Class Summary
InputBuffer Abstraction exposing both byte and character methods to read content from the HTTP messaging system in Grizzly.
NIOInputStream Stream implementation to read binary request content.
NIOOutputStream Stream implementation for writing binary content to an HTTP user-agent.
NIOReader Character stream implementation used to read character-based request content.
NIOWriter Stream implementation for writing character content to an HTTP user-agent.
OutputBuffer Abstraction exposing both byte and character methods to write content to the HTTP messaging system in Grizzly.
 



Copyright © 2013 Oracle Corporation. All Rights Reserved.